Introduction

Adolescence is considered a stage in which young people are health, owing to the fact that they are less prone to illness. It is a stage of life that is characterized by vigorous physical health. Additionally, adolescence is a critical stage in which individuals make choices that affect their present and future health. These choices may include risk behaviors that are linked with symptoms of maladjustment. Alcohol consumption is one of the risk behaviors that adolescents engage in. The negative impacts of alcoholism are well documented. Alcoholism results in personal, physical, neurological and social problems (Schmid, & Gabhainn, 2004).
